WEAVER'S MENNONITE STUFFING

Heirloom variety from the Abraham Weaver family of Lancaster County, Pennsylvania, USA.
Small round, flattened and lobed tomato-like fruit not exceeding 3 to 4 cm in diameter.
Ripens from green to red. Can be eaten green or red, used for stuffing.
Excellent production early in the season.
Variety well suited for regions with short seasons.
